Falcon (1892)

A 12x10 negative. A starboard very near broadside view, taken from only just abaft the beam, of the screw tug Falcon (1892) at anchor in Gravesend Reach, River Thames. There is no human acitivity on board and the tug's name pennant is at the masthead. Her paintwork is spotless and she is probably brand new., The Coast Guard Watch Vessel CGWV.28 (1847) is on the Tilbury shore in the background.
